Mr. Harald, --- Harald Welte <[EMAIL PROTECTED]> wrote: > On Fri, Apr 12, 2002 at 01:55:11PM -0700, Brad Chapman wrote: > > Mr. Harald, > > Brad, > > > Here is a patchset to add ICMP type-3-code-13 to the REJECT target. > > Patches are enclosed and MIME'd. I only made a patch for the IPv4 version, > > though; if you want an IPv6 version, I can make that too. > > Thanks for the patch. Unfortunately it's not that easy. Writing the 10-line > patch is smallest part of the job. > > The interesting question is: How to achieve backwards- and > forwards-compatibility for > > - making old kernel work with new iptables (easy) > - making new kernel work with old iptables (easy) > - make new iptables compile with old kernel headers > - make old iptables compile with new kernels (easy)
